Default 5.3 forged pistons?

I am building a lm7 5.3 twin turbo. My machine shop said they Cant find any forged pistons for the 5.3, "they have to be made" $110 a piece. I am in the dark in this so if someone can help me out I would appreciate it. I'm going for 9.5:1 compression ratio with twin garret gt3071r turbos. Stock lm7 is 9.4:1 stock. I know a sponsor on here uses forged 5.3 pistons in there motors.
So i doubt they have to be made as custom.
The stock 5.3 has been known to handle alot of hp and psi on stock bottom end.
As long as tune is correct and everything else in line.
I trust my stock bottom end 4.8 to handle up to 1000. Since its low miles and in very good condition. Stock rings gaps,rod bolts. But everything else is fortified and prepped for ho psig and hp.
I can buold an hbeam rod forged piston 6.0, but i believe this 4.8 will handle it.

Wiseco has a couple different 2618 forged pistons for 5.3L (3.780-3.800 bore) off the shelf.

Is boring to a 3.9 inches (LS1/LS6) an option for you? That would easily solve your dilemma. The iron LM7 would safely handle that bore even under boost. A sonic check will verify what I'm telling you. If you still want extra insurance and you're looking at high boost levels, you can always use a quality block filler like Hard Blok. It's very stable even for street use.
